NEDFi Opportunity Scheme for Small Enterprises (NoSSE)
The NoSSE is a scheme run by NEDFi, under the purview of the Ministry of Development of North Eastern Region of Government of India. It is designed to provide long-term financial assistance for setting up new industrial / infrastructure projects and for expansion, diversification or modernisation of existing small industrial enterprises in the North Eastern Region of India. Key Features
- Project cost band & loan cap: The scheme applies where the project cost is above ₹50 lakhs and up to ₹200 lakhs; within this, the loan component can be up to a maximum of ₹100 lakhs (i.e., ₹1 crore) via term-loan or working capital or both.
- Eligible purposes: new unit / expansion / diversification / modernisation: The scheme covers setting up of new industrial / infrastructure units, and also covers existing units which wish to expand, diversify or modernise their operations. However, assistance for commercial real estate is excluded.
- Targeted at small enterprises in the North East region: The scheme is specifically for “local small entrepreneurs” in the NER states (Arunachal Pradesh, Assam, Manipur, Meghalaya, Mizoram, Nagaland, Sikkim, Tripura).
- Combination of term loan and working capital assistance possible: The assistance is flexible – the loan could be entirely term-loan, or working-capital, or a mix depending on project need.
- Minimum debt-equity ratio & moderate interest cost: The scheme sets a minimum debt-equity ratio for the project (for example 2:1) and indicates competitive interest rates (one article mentions ~8% p.a).

Eligibility Criteria
Who Can Apply:
- Entrepreneurs from the North-Eastern Region of India (states: Assam, Arunachal Pradesh, Meghalaya, Manipur, Mizoram, Nagaland, Tripura, Sikkim) seeking to set up a new industrial or infrastructure project, or expand/diversify/modernise existing enterprise.
- Projects where the total project cost is above ₹50 lakh and up to ₹200 lakh, and the loan sought (component) is up to Rs ₹100 lakh.
- Enterprises falling under industrial/infrastructure category (small enterprises), excluding plain commercial real estate.
Who Cannot Apply:
- Enterprises outside the North-Eastern Region (unless scheme terms allow, but typically targeted to NE states).
- Projects whose cost is below ₹50 lakh or above ₹200 lakh (i.e., outside the defined project cost range) for the scheme financial assistance.
- Projects purely in commercial real-estate (i.e., building for leasing, etc) as these are explicitly excluded.
- Applicants who do not meet the debt-equity ratio or other underwriting norms applied by NEDFi (e.g., minimum debt-equity of 2:1 is mentioned in some sources)
Documents Required
- Identity proof & address proof of the applicant.
- Project proposal including cost, purpose (new set-up or expansion or diversification or modernisation).
- Bank account details, KYC of applicant.
- Project cost estimates, debt-equity ratio details (minimum 2:1 indicated in sources).
- Security documentation: equitable mortgage of project site, hypothecation of assets, current assets as required.
- Other clearances/registrations as required (state industrial approval, tax clearances, etc.)
